ChrisJones 7,975 Posted May 25, 2008 Report Share Posted May 25, 2008 I used to use 1 part kebab meat, 1 part loose wheat, 2 parts used frying oil (kebab juice) and 4 parts strawberry syrup. Blend until it becomes a thick paste. Add warm water if you need to because it can get like concrete. Used to use it in areas set up for shooting. Clear view with a backstop etc... pre-bait for a few days first. Also used to smear it on traps. Had good results and still use it for big trapping jobs when other stuff isn't working. Most times, now, I just bromadiolone because I want them dead. Important tip though... don't use a blender you want to use for anything else. Holdaway 2 Posted May 28, 2008 Report Share Posted May 28, 2008 Mars bars and apparently bounty bars too, both smashed to release lots of odours. Peanut butter, chocolate, oily fish, meat, in fact if we can eat it they can too. Just like Carp fishing though, after a while a change of bait can produce good results. Cheers H Quote Link to post
